## Changelog — TerraNote v4.2

Offline mode is now enabled by default for all field-survey deployments. Sync retries capped at 5; local store encrypted at rest using device keystore. Stale-record TTL reduced from 30 days to 7. Background sync over metered connections disabled unless operator opts in. Audit log buffering now flushes on reconnect rather than on interval. The new defaults shipped to all regions are as follows.

deployment values, bawig-kawip:
ISTAEL_LOG_LEVEL=error
ISTAEL_METRICS_HOST=metrics.istael.tolvaqsys.internal
ISTAEL_POOL_SIZE=16

## ShelfSync 3.2 — Changed defaults

Heads up for the release manager: the catalogue importer now dedupes on normalized title plus author instead of raw ISBN, which cuts the phantom-duplicate noise librarians kept flagging. Batch size default dropped from 5000 to 1000 after the Marlowe branch import stalled, and retries now back off exponentially. Nothing breaks for existing configs — old values are honored if set explicitly — but fresh installs pick up the new behavior. The new shipped defaults are as follows.

settings of hahip-tajof:
DRUOX_LOG_LEVEL=warn
DRUOX_METRICS_HOST=metrics.druox.zemvarlabs.corp
DRUOX_POOL_SIZE=8

Subject: PedalFlow cut-over complete

Cut-over of the PedalFlow rebalancing tool finished 02:40. Old scheduler drained, new solver handling all dock clusters in Varnmouth. No rollback triggers fired. Truck-routing latency down ~30%. One flake in the depot-sync job; retried clean. Monitoring dashboards updated, alerts rewired to the new queue. Legacy instance stays warm until Friday, then we decommission. Sign-off needed from you by EOD Thursday. The production service runs with the following configuration values.

config for tagaf-bawif:
[norok]
host = norok.ordinworks.local
user = norok_svc
database = norok_prod

## Step 4: Cut over to SquatHawk v3

Heads up: the old registry-mirror flag is gone, so SquatHawk v3 won't start with your v2 config. Before tagging the release, swap in the new scanner block and double-check the quarantine threshold — we lowered it after the Brindlewood incident. Paste the following values into the deploy manifest exactly as shown below.

settings of fahag-haduf:
[ulaox]
port = 8443
region = south-2
host = ulaox.lumiccorp.internal
timeout_ms = 500
retries = 8